What does a remote Coca Cola Quality Assurance specialist do?

A Remote Coca Cola Quality Assurance specialist is responsible for ensuring that Coca Cola products meet company and regulatory standards for quality and safety, even when working offsite. This role typically involves reviewing production data, conducting virtual audits, analyzing samples sent from manufacturing plants, and collaborating with onsite teams to resolve quality issues. The specialist helps maintain consistency in product taste, packaging, and safety across different locations, using digital tools to communicate and track compliance. Their work ensures that consumers receive the same high-quality Coca Cola products, regardless of where they are produced.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ote Coca Cola Quality Assurance professional?

To excel as a Remote Coca Cola Quality Assurance professional, you need a background in food science or a related field, strong analytical skills, and knowledge of quality control standards. Familiarity with quality management systems (such as ISO 9001), laboratory testing equipment, and Coca Cola's proprietary software tools is typically required. Attention to detail, problem-solving ability,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for identifying and addressing quality issues remotely. These competencies are essential to maintain product consistency, meet regulatory standards, and uphold the brand’s reputation for safety and quality.

What are common challenges faced by remote Quality Assurance professionals at Coca Cola, and how can they effectively collaborate with on-site teams?

Remote Quality Assurance professionals at Coca Cola often face challenges such as maintaining clear communication with on-site teams, accessing real-time production data, and ensuring consistent quality standards across different locations. To overcome these challenges, it's important to leverage digital collaboration tools, schedule regular virtual check-ins, and establish clear documentation processes. By building strong relationships with on-site staff and staying proactive in addressing issues, remote QA professionals can effectively support product quality and compliance.

On May 8, 1886, Dr. John Pemberton brought his perfected syrup to Jacobs' Pharmacy in downtown Atlanta where the first glass of Coca‑Cola was poured. From that one iconic drink, we’ve evolved into a total beverage company. More than 2.2 billion servings of our drinks are enjoyed in more than 200 countries and territories each day. We are constantly transforming our portfolio, from reducing added sugar in our drinks to bringing innovative new products to market. We seek to positively impact people’s lives, communities and the planet through water replenishment, packaging recycling, sustainable sourcing practices and carbon emissions reductions across our value chain. Together with our bottling partners, we employ more than 700,000 people, helping bring economic opportunity to local communities worldwide. We are committed to offering people more of the drinks they want across a range of categories and sizes while driving sustainable solutions that build resilience into our business and create positive change for the planet.
